Meet Your Publisher
Danyca Penick
Born and raised in Massachusetts, Danyca has been living and working in Rhode Island since 2000. In 2020, after years in corporate marketing, a master's degree in education, and a successful men’s custom clothing business, Danyca made the leap into the publishing world. Building community in a fun and natural way and also helping small businesses grow by spreading the good word about what they do is what it’s all about.
Whether connecting residents with residents, residents to businesses, or businesses to other businesses, this is how community is built and what Danyca is so excited about! She is passionate about animals and the planet and always looking for ways to pay it forward.
